Went to the vet today to get more meds. Running low on a few. That bill should be a doozy. Have to go back thursday for another box of mastitis meds. Trying to stock up a little so when we move we are covered until we find a new vet there. As of this afternoon all calves are healthy and no treatments needed. First time in weeks. Cow might need another treatment tonight but I won't know until I get her milked out. Last night the filter still wasn't clear. A lot better but not quite there yet. If I don't have to treat her tonight I'll be letting the calves out to pasture with her full time. That will be a huge step and a huge load off my plate at the moment. Heifer training is going really well so far and unexpected. Hoping to have a little break before the next heifer calves. I'm tossing around the idea of calving out our oldest beef cow who's due the same time as our jersey heifer and take the calf off of her and graft her onto the jersey heifer. Process the cow instead of shipping such an old cow across the country just to process after weaning. I need a second calf for the jersey heifer and this beef cow is having a replacement heifer to replace her in the herd. She's old and has times of the year she's crippled. Not sure the long haul would be good for her and she's a bigger beef cow that takes up a lot of trailer space. Right now she's over 2000 pounds. I really like this cow but wanted to get another replacement heifer out of her before retiring her. I guess i'll see when calving time comes closer.
Got 2 gallons of cream warming on the counter to make butter with later. Using the new larger butter churn. Almost time to go milk. Am putting away cream in the freezer a couple times a week so we can have cream when we are running loads back and forth and I'm not milking.
